What companies run services between New Iberia, LA, USA and Lafayette Airport (LFT), USA?

Amtrak operates a train from New Iberia Station to Lafayette Amtrak Station 3 times a week. Tickets cost $5–13 and the journey takes 28 min. Alternatively, Greyhound USA operates a bus from New Iberia to Lafayette Transit System once daily. Tickets cost $3–6 and the journey takes 35 min.
